Genius, let down by poor controls.13059

Josh from Buckinghamshire, england says (17/Dec/2002):
  Medal of honour: frontline, as with all medal of honour games blends first person shooting with the historical background of world war two. From the opening cutscene you can see that medal of honour is going to give the same results as the previous instalments, but will they be better or worse ?

The opening level see's you reinacting the famous ohmaha beach landing and from the word go your pitched into a frantic firefight with german forces. Medal of honour has returned.

The game has a fabulous one player storyline with locations varing from the open farmland of holland to the broken ruins of a town in Arnham, the objectives are fairly linear and, as with the other medal of honour games, it's a matter of blasting your way through the levels with tasks such as rescuing pined down soilders dropped in to make things interesting.

The weapons are all beautifuly designed and great fun to use, the M1 gerand fires like a dream and the Panzershrek fires like any rocket laucher should, with a BOOM!! Authentic reload animations do, at first, make the game seem slow but after a few levels of play you can see that they enhance the feel of ww2 combat.

The sound effects are complemented by an orchestral score straight from any ww2 film worth its salt and the crackle as enemy fire whistles past your head as you assault german gun emplacements goes a long way to adding to the mood of the game.

Graphics are fairly standard with characters having realistic motion but a certain jerkiness that shows how useless EA's debuggers are. The levels are well layed out but there is little opertunity to explore and no real freedom as there was with the latest Pc installment.

The gameplay is compleatly addictive, you can sit and button bash for hours without tiring of pumping rounds into unsuspecting germans and the system of getting medals for compleating each section with a GOLD rating does give a prolonged, if not weak lifespan.

The main problem is the control system which has been left as a near direct port of playstation controls badly melded with a gamecube controler. Again after a few levels of play you become at one with the niggly controls but there is noway near the ammount of presicion as in other shoot em ups on the cube such as 007's Nightfire.

Multiplayer is fun if you have four mates but the lack of bots does limit the ammount of time you can play for, extra characters can be earnt which does give the multiplayer a longer lifespan, after some time on the game i was rewarded with being able to play as an old lady which made it all worth while....sort of anyway.

There is no real origionality because there are 3 or four predecesers which have, so to speak 'been there done that' but if this is your first visit to the MOH world, then you wil enjoy everylast german grenade tosed at you, every last sniper and everylast foot soilder charging you whilst firing from his hip. If the game had been in production for longer rather than just pre packaged in time for a christmas launch then it would have been a bigger hit. That and the fact that EA's de-buggers have no idea that in real life, you can walk through walls and body's don't sink into the floor........

one of the greatest war specticals ever concieved!!!!23397

Pauly Shelton from Romeoville IL,60446 Will County says (14/May/2003):
  From the moment i started storming the beaches of normandy i knew this was going to be an experience to be cheerished!!!From the thunderouse sounds of enemy shells pounding non-stop to the exactness of the ww2 scenary and uniforms this game is a war
mongers dream come true. The control is to get used to,but once accomplished the fighting will be non-stop and the enemy will not give in. The graphics are as clean as a baby's behind as you battle your way through nazi terain and crawl your way into some of the greatest battles ever to be concieved in a videogame!!But where this game really shines is in its unbelievably movie like quality soundtrack. The soundtrack is so well concieved it can easily compeat with some of the bigger hollywood production films {and that is not an understatement}, it draws you into the game with so much emotion and intensity you would swear you were
actually controlling a scene from saving private ryan!! After storming the beaches of normandy and pushing the enemy back,you are then rewarded with actual scenes and footage from ww2; and are then given missions based on factual information and missions that were actually performed by secret intelligence officers and united state's spy's during that period of the 2nd ww.I can find few draw backs in this game,but they do exist. For one,the lack of check points {there are none} can result in some excruciating and painfull moments as you are then forced {once you die} to start back at the begining of a level after 45 minutes of successfull playing time can lead to some back braking moments and repetative gameplay. Also the fact that you are on a path the whole game as apposed to free roaming can be a good thing or a bad thing,depending on the patience and preference of the person who is playing it. One more main draw back is the absence of friendly fire,which is common in all wars is not in existence in frontline. Other then these few minor flaws,metal of honor:frontline will go down in history as one of my all time greatest and most appreciated gameplaying experiences i have ever endored!

GameCubes version of TimeSplitters 1...Kinda...15080

William from Medina, Ohio, USA says (8/Jan/2003):
  The controls are great everybody! You just have to make sure to go into options and change the 'Invert Axis' to off. That will save you some pain. However, you must do it everytime. This is like TimeSplitters 1 for PS2 rushed and could have been better but is still a classic. Except TimeSplitters 1 had GREAT multiplayer and well, poor single player. Metal of Honor goes the other and has FANTABLOUS single player but needs a lot of work on the multiplayer. I think that if there is another on the multiplayer will come around. Just the ability tohave bots in multiplayer would have made it 10x better. Beyond that I say buy it but at the same time buy TimeSplitters 2 for your PS2 so when your buddies come over you can play some great 4 player action with 10 bots. Metal of Honor is for those of us gamers who stay up into the wee hours of the morning playing single player games or as right playing it instead of doing a 25oo word research paper due tomorrow! Well enjoy it is worth your $50!

So close to perfection yet.....31598

Richard Galloway from Guildford, UK says (4/Sep/2003):
  MOH is by far the best 'shoot 'em up' I have ever played. The controls are tricky to get used to and they take weeks to master. The graphics are superb (despite a bit of a problem with the AI from time to time) and the sound is so good you will want to either upgrade your surround sound kit or buy a starter combo just for this game.
The multiplayer is a real let down, but fear not; the EA guys are fine tuning this problem for the sequel 'Rising Sun's so there really are no excuses not to buy the sequel. As a one player game it is basically second to none bar Goldeneye which only pips it to the post due to the Bond game being so unique at the time of it's release. Obviously, put them side by side and Rareware's epic achievement pales in comparison today but this is a compliment to MOH rather than an insult to Goldeneye.
In one word. Fantastic!
